Hiking and Cycling around Kocbeře

A yellow-marked hiking trail leads from Janská Studánka via Nové Kocbeře, Liščí hora and Bělunka to Harcov. The route is 11 km long and offers a practical way to link several places together on one hike. For comparing different day-trip plans, there are also two cycling routes: Cycling Route No. 4087 from Stanovice to Pilníkov runs through the cadastral area of Kocbeře, is easy and is 29 km long. Cycling Route No. 4117 leads from Heřmanice to Kocbeře and on to U Partyzána, is moderately difficult and is 22 km long. Chapels and Memorial Sites

In the center of Kocbeře stands the Chapel of Saint Florian. Near Janská Studánka, a chapel dedicated to Saint John the Baptist was built in 1671. Janská Studánka became a much-visited pilgrimage site. At the edge of the forest in the direction of Janská Studánka, there is also a military cemetery for the victims of 1866. Another historical reminder has been preserved in Kocbeře itself: a stone with an engraved stag from 1726 commemorates a count's hunt from the time of Count Špork.

Village History and Landscape

The rural homestead Kocbeře 115 is a village house with valuable gable detailing, as well as preserved brick-and-stone stables and cellars. In the north of Kocbeře lies a former textile factory complex. Today, a factory producing plastic components occupies the site; at the same time, the complex has preserved its historic appearance. The former textile factory complex and its chimney are among the landmarks of the village of Kocbeře.

The landscape can also be recognized through a specific natural feature: a stream flows through Kocbeře, rising in forest bogs near Janská Studánka and on a wooded ridge north of the municipality. The Municipality of Kocbeře acquired the Janská Studánka complex in October 2024 to preserve this unique place, with its rich history, for future generations.
